QC12864B液晶显示模块使用指南
需积分: 50 178 浏览量
更新于2024-07-21
收藏 286KB PDF 举报
"QC12864B使用说明.pdf"
本文档是关于QC12864B液晶显示模块的使用手册,详细介绍了该模块的功能特点、读写操作时序、指令说明、坐标关系、显示RAM以及应用实例和注意事项。
一、功能特点
QC12864B是一款汉字图形点阵液晶显示模块,能够展示汉字和图形。它内置了8192个16x16点阵的中文汉字、128个8x16点阵的字符,以及64x256点阵的显示RAM(GDRAM)。模块支持的电源范围是VDD3.3V至5V,并且内置了升压电路,无需额外的负压电源。其显示内容为128列乘64行,显示颜色提供黄绿屏和蓝屏两种选择,最佳观看角度为6:00方向。该模块采用STN类型的LCD,可以与微控制器(MCU)通过8位并行或串行接口进行通信,同时支持LED背光,并具备光标显示、画面移位、自定义字符和睡眠模式等多种软件功能。
二、读写操作时序
1. 8位并行连接时序:
MPU向模块写入数据时,遵循特定的时序流程,这个流程包含了数据线的高低电平变化以及使能信号的触发时机。MPU从模块读取数据也有相应的时序,需要精确控制数据线和读取使能信号的时间点。
2. 串行连接时序:
对于串行连接,虽然没有详细给出,但通常串行接口的操作会比并行接口更节省引脚资源,但速度较慢。串行通信通常包括串行数据输入/输出(SDI/SDO)、时钟信号(SCK)和可能的使能信号。
三、指令说明
文档中的这部分详细列出了所有可用于控制和操作模块的指令,这些指令涵盖了初始化、显示控制、光标移动、字符显示、图形操作等方面,是编程控制模块的关键。
四、坐标关系
坐标关系部分解释了如何在128x64像素的显示区域内定位和显示元素。每个像素都有一个特定的行和列坐标,这有助于精确地在屏幕上定位文本和图形。
五、显示RAM
显示RAM(GDRAM)的结构和访问方式在这里被阐述,说明了如何在内存中存储和更新要显示的内容。
六、应用举例
应用实例部分提供了实际操作的代码示例,帮助开发者了解如何将这些理论知识应用到实际项目中,实现特定的显示功能。
七、注意事项
最后,文档列举了一些使用该模块时的注意事项,包括电源管理、信号电平匹配、抗干扰措施等,以确保模块能稳定工作且避免损坏。
QC12864B是一个功能强大且灵活的显示模块,适用于各种嵌入式系统和电子产品,提供丰富的显示选项和易用的控制接口。理解和掌握这份使用说明书将有助于开发人员有效地集成和利用该模块。
2020-05-28 上传
2021-09-26 上传
2013-04-13 上传
2023-09-21 上传
2021-05-18 上传
2021-10-02 上传
2023-11-03 上传
s-phantom
- 粉丝: 0
- 资源: 3
最新资源
- Java企业系列面试题(集合篇).zip
- 微信小程序源码-合集6.7z
- springboot074智能物流管理系统_rar.zip
- AblyGPSLocation
- Shades-of-Purple-iTerm2:Purple紫色阴影-用于iTerm2和Zsh的带有精选和大胆紫色阴影的专业主题
- 仿真代码C#.zip_C#__C#_
- Matlab精品学习资源-Matlab101-master
- IEEE802.1Qbv-2016-TAS.rar
- github.rc:读取github blob的plan9 rc命令
- 微信小程序源码-合集5.7z
- 毕业设计-基于同态加密的联邦学习安全聚合系统python源代码(高分项目).zip
- 最新JAVA面试题总结之基础.zip
- CoreProjectWEb
- cfd-bwb-airfoil-optimizer:使用su2的cfd分析和openMdao的优化对混合机翼机身优化翼型
- UniGUIOnTheFlyMaskChange.rar_Delphi__Delphi_
- 基于Java的云计算平台设计源码